Output 84327e21d86a4e680dbf6e25121da168247a557cf64f9229107170b2b57177ad:0

value
594834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d6928095799a26daa5ddc417f0440b92f9b173f OP_EQUAL
address
32uvgRzoj1J8rufwg9YQSkaT6PnEUtRbXA
transaction
84327e21d86a4e680dbf6e25121da168247a557cf64f9229107170b2b57177ad
confirmations
230760
spent
true